Responsibilities
Here are the responsibilities for this Senior Project Manager role at this leader in the industrial manufacturing industry on Montreal's North Shore:
- Establish and implement privacy policies and practices within the company.
- Maintain a constant regulatory watch to ensure compliance with legislative and regulatory developments.
- Ensure that the collection, holding, use, retention, destruction, anonymization and disclosure of personal information to third parties comply with the law.
- Take the necessary steps to prevent confidentiality incidents from occurring and recurring, as the case may be, in particular by keeping a register of confidentiality incidents.
- Manage requests and complaints relating to the protection of personal data, ensuring that they are dealt with efficiently and in accordance with regulatory deadlines.
- Notify the Commission d'accès à l'information and the persons concerned of a confidentiality incident that could cause serious harm.
- Identify the roles and responsibilities of company personnel throughout the personal information life cycle.
- Develop and deliver internal training on data protection best practices.
- Collaborate with internal teams, in particular the infrastructure team, to implement the necessary measures to secure IT systems.
